When is an analog multimeter preferred to a digital multimeter?
When testing logic circuits
When high precision is desired
When measuring the frequency of an oscillator
When adjusting circuits for maximum or minimum values✓Bonne réponse
Explication
When an adjustment is being peaked or nulled, what matters is the direction of change rather than the exact number, and a moving pointer shows that trend continuously. A digital display flickering between changing numbers is harder to follow while a control is being turned.
